Transaction ec296042baaada623671da7d506f6a3ecee21a197a508fddac7aa31ab081928a
1 Input
1 Output
-
ec296042baaada623671da7d506f6a3ecee21a197a508fddac7aa31ab081928a:0
- value
- 36156973
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f85b4ea90ed3ba7f31342a0697d571eec4eb47c1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PeBxiRBJwTyEiRji5ccVKjQi7vThurMTb